The Rise of Real-Time Interaction
The key feature that sets live games apart from traditional gaming is real-time interaction. Players are no longer passive participants; they actively shape the narrative. Technologies such as ultra-fast internet connections and powerful gaming servers have enabled seamless engagement, allowing users to influence their environment and collaborate globally.
Influence of Streaming Platforms
Streaming platforms like Twitch and YouTube Gaming have been pivotal in popularizing live games. Gamers can stream their gameplay to massive audiences, fostering communities and encouraging viewer participation. This spectator aspect has transformed the gaming experience, attracting not just players but also fans who engage through comments and reactions.

Technological Innovations Driving Live Games
Innovations in technology continue to drive the evolution of live games.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) are reshaping gameplay, offering new dimensions of interactivity. These technologies blur the lines between the virtual and real worlds, enabling unprecedented levels of immersion.
Enhanced Graphics and Audio
The leap in graphics and audio fidelity further enhances live gaming. High-definition visuals and 3D audio create realistic environments that engross players. Developers are consistently pushing the boundaries, utilizing cutting-edge hardware and software to deliver stunning gaming experiences.
Impact on the Gaming Industry
Live games have significantly impacted the gaming industry, influencing how games are developed, marketed, and played. Companies are now prioritizing live elements to meet consumer demand, creating multiplayer environments where collaboration and competitiveness thrive.
Shifts in Consumer Preferences
The appeal of live games is leading to a shift in consumer preferences. Players are increasingly seeking out games that offer social interaction and real-time responses. This shift is reshaping market trends and directing the future of game development.
Economic Implications
The rise of live games has introduced new economic opportunities for both gamers and developers. E-sports, one of the fastest-growing segments, leverages live gaming to attract sponsors and generate substantial revenue streams. Competitions are held worldwide, drawing massive viewership and sponsorship deals.
